Transaction 512ccd4359aba28f87f75de8889b278d43b2db14475df4d9902db58876002539

2 Input
1 Outputs
  • 512ccd4359aba28f87f75de8889b278d43b2db14475df4d9902db58876002539:0
  • value  5416918
    address  1MscrTF9cufEd8tg58wgunKQoFBeJSkY1d